Codes List: Newark Police Codes said:
Newark Police Codes REVISED 2-04

PRIORITY 8

856...MUTUAL AID
855...ASSIST OFFICER
825...BARRICADED PERSON
819...DIGNITARY ASSASSINATION
818...RIOT/CIVIL DISTRURBANCE
817...TRAIN DISASTER
816...AIRPORT DISASTER
815...AIR CRASH/CITY LIMITS
814...STREET COLLAPSE
813...MAJOR EXPLOSION
811...BUILDING/BRIDGE/TUNNEL COLLAPSE
810...RADIO ACTIVE/CHEMICAL SPILL
805...ASSIST EMS
800...NATURAL DISASTER

PRIORITY 7

755...BACKUP UNIT
749...PRISONER ESCAPE IN PROGRESS
745...HOMICIDE
740...SEXUAL ASSAULT/PROGRESS
739...DOMESTIC VIOLENCE/PROGRESS
738...STABBING IN PROGRESS
737...SHOOTING IN PROGRESS
736...ROBBERY/PROGRESS
735...BURGLARY/PROGRESS RESID
734...HOLD-UP ALARM/PROGRESS
732...PEDESTRIAN STRUCK
724...SICK/INJURED PERSON
720...DROWNING PERSON
711...MISSING CHILD
710...REORT OF FIRE
709...CARJACKING IN PROGRESS
706...D.O.A REPORT

PRIORITY 6

644...SHOTS FIRED
641...SCREAMS FOR HELP
640...SEXUAL ASSAULT REPORT
639...CHILD ENDANGERMENT
637....ASSUALT/PROGRESS
635...BURGLAR ALARM/RESIDENCE
634...BURGLARY/PROGRESS BUSINESS
633...KIDNAPPONG/ABDUCTION
631...AUTO ACCIDENT W/INJURIES
620...ATTEMPT SUICIDE
609...CARJACKING REPORT
605...ASSIST OTHER AGENCY - EMERGENCY
604...PRISONER RUN (HOSPITAL)
603...FLOODING/STREET
602...ABORTION CLINIC/VIOLENT ACTIVITY
601...BOMB THREAT
600...ELECTRICAL WIRES DOWN

PRIORITY 5

550...POSS TERROREST ACTIVITY
549...REPORT OF PRSINOR ESCAPE
545...ILLEGAL DUMPING
544...SUSPICIOUS PERSON W/WEAPON
543...DRUG ACTIVITY/STREET
542...STALKING
540...BIAS INCIDENT REPORT
539...DOM. VIOL. REPORT
538...VIOL. RESTR.ORDER
537...ASSULT REPORT(SPECIFY)
536...ROBBERY REPORT
535...BURGLARY REPORT (SPECIFY)
534...BURGLAR ALARM BUSINESS
532...CIVILIAN HOLDING SUSPECT
531...RECOVERY AUTO BY VICTIM
530...OTHER CRIMES/PROGRESS
529...STRIPPING AUTO/IN PROGRESS
525...MENTAL PERSON
523...VEHICLE PURSUIT/NEWARK
522...POLICE INVOLVED ACCIDENT
521...SUSPICIOUS AUTO W/OCCUPANTS
515...MISSING CHILD RETURN
506...VICTIM NOTIFICATION
505...FIGHT
504...ASSIST OTHER AGENCY - NON EMERG

PRIORITY 4

439...FAMILY TROUBLE
438...DISORDERLY PERSONS
437...MISSING PERSON RETURN
436...WANTED PERSON
435...LABOR/STRIKE DISPUTE
432...SUSPICIOUS PERSON/S
431...AUTO ACCIDENT NO INJURIES
430...ERRATIC DRIVING 9DOUGHNUTS
429...SHOPLIFTING
426...MISING PERSON REPORT
425...PROSTITUTION
423...SUSPICIOUS AUTO (PARKED)
422...STOLERN AUTO (RECOVERY)
421...RECOVERY OF PROPERTY
407...VICIOUS ANIMAL
406...DRINKING/GAMBLING IN PUBLIC
405...NOTIFICATION
404...GRAFFITI COMPLAINT
403...JUVENILES CURFEW VIOL
402...TRUANCY COMPL
401...PANHANDLING
400... NOISE COMPLAINT

PRIORITY 3

344...THREATENING LIFE REPORT
341...VERBAL THREATS
338...HARASSMENT (EXCEPT BIAS)
337...OBSCENE PHONE CALLS
331...AUTO ACCIDENT HIT/RUN NO INJ
328...FRAUD (SPECIFY)
325...THEFT FROM AUTO
323...STOLEN VEHICLE REPORT
322...LOST PROPERTY REPORT
317...THEFT REPORT (SPECIFY)
315...SIMPLE ASSAULT REPORT
308...CRIMINAL MISCHIEF REPORT

PRIORITY 2

200...MISCELLANEOUS
201...ESCORT
202...PRISNER RUN
220...LOOK OUT
243...MEET OFFICIER
244...LUNCH
253...Bike Stop
255...Motorized Bike Stop
270...INVESTICATION
280...MOTOR VEHICLE VIOLATION (SPECIFY)
283...TOW
292...NOISE COMPLAINT

This list is current. I've used it only yesterday while monitoring on a mutual aid response . Most police departments rarely (if ever) change their radio codes without some monster of a reason . Just confuses everyone. There are enuf problems with different coding structures between contiguous municipalities. A 644 in Newark means shots fired. In another town, it could mean that the officer has "to go potty". So much for interoperable understanding.

That point has been well and repeatedly stated from the 9-11 Commission report onward. The simple fact that DHS was pushing was that people will continue to do in an emergency what they do on a day-to-day basis. It is a human frailty. From my years as an Operations Point Man for ICS and JFO's (domestically and elsewhere), there is a lot of truth to the statement. Confusion regarding use of codes in mutual aid is a constant problem, especially in larger events involving three, five, or more responder agencies. Chertoff's committee has thought (based on the committee testimony), that getting plain language into day to day use would begin to erode this historical (and sometimes hysterical) problem.
